There were not so many people in St. Petersburg even at the matches of the football world championship.

According to official data, the concert of "Leningrad" at the football arena "St. Petersburg" was attended by 65110 people. So many stadium concerts in Russia have never been collected.

Previously, the top 5 was:
Metallica, "Luzhniki", July 18, 2007. 62,000 people.
U2, "Luzhniki", August 25, 2010. 60,000 people.
imagine Dragons, Luzhniki, August 29, 2018. 55,000 people.
"Leningrad", "Otkrytie Arena", July 13, 2017. 47,000 people.
Red hot chili peppers, "Luzhniki", July 22, 2012. About 40,000 - 50,000 people (data vary).

We did not include in the rating the concert of Michael Jackson, which he gave at Luzhniki on September 15, 1993, because now it is difficult to estimate how many people were there in reality. For example, "Kommersant" (issue of September 17, 1993) writes: "80 thousand spectators were waiting in the open air for the appearance of an idol." Novye Izvestia gives completely different data - that 30 thousand tickets were not sold, that the stadium was practically empty due to the terrible weather, but in the end about 60 thousand people nevertheless gathered. Also on the network you can find information that 50 thousand tickets were sold to Jackson's concert.

At the opening ceremonies of the FIFA World Cup and the 2014 Olympics in Luzhniki (78,011 spectators) and Fisht (40,000 spectators), respectively, artists also performed, but they should not be taken into account - these are sports events. Even in Luzhniki, rallies and concerts were held - for example, on November 4, 2017. It was reported that 130 thousand people came to the rally-concert then. But this should be regarded as a political rather than a musical event.

If we take into account non-stadium concerts, then, for example, the rock festival "Invasion" in 2001 was attended by over 100 thousand people. The DDT concert on Palace Square in 1993 was attended by 120 thousand people. True, the entrance to it was free.

The most attended concert in Russia took place on September 6, 1997, when the 850th anniversary of Moscow was celebrated. Jean-Michel Zhar threw a show on Sparrow Hills, which was watched by all of Moscow. Wikipedia lists an astounding 3.5 million people! It may be an exaggeration, but witnesses say: there were an incredibly large number of people.

There were also great concerts during the Soviet era. Not just big - grandiose!

On September 28, 1991, the legendary concert "Monsters of Rock in Moscow" gathered a gigantic audience. Information varies: somewhere they write about 400 thousand, somewhere (for example, in the English-language "Wikipedia") - about one and a half million people. The groups performed cult - Pantera, Metallica, AC / DC.

On August 12 and 13, 1989, the Moscow Music Peace Festival was held at Luzhniki. For two days it was visited by 180 thousand people. Very powerful rock stars arrived - Ozzy Osbourne, Bon Jovi, Mötley Crüe, Skid Row, Scorpions, Cinderella.

On June 24, 1990, a concert of the Kino group took place at Luzhniki. It was attended by about 70 thousand people. That is, this is the most visited solo concert in the history of our country. For "Kino" he was the last - on August 15, 1990, Viktor Tsoi died in a car accident.

Descent of the battleship "Poltava"

A replica of the battleship "Poltava" will be solemnly launched at the Yacht Club of St. Petersburg. Entrance is by tickets, the number of spectator seats is limited, but an online broadcast will be organized on the sites of the yacht club and the historic Poltava shipyard.

The ship "Poltava" is the first battleship of the Baltic Fleet. The ship was named in honor of the victory of the Russian troops in the Battle of Poltava. "Poltava" was built at the Admiralty shipyards, launched in June 1712. Peter I personally took part in the design and construction of the ship. The construction of a replica of the battleship "Poltava" began in 2013.

Here are some interesting numbers:

More than 100 concert ball gowns will be replaced by the participants of the upcoming open-air. If translated into the language of numbers, then this is a kilometer of fabric, over 800 meters of shuttlecocks, 97 meters of crinoline tape and 72 meters of finishing tape. The gilded chandelier, which has become the symbol of the project, will be raised on May 25 in the morning. Its diameter, taking into account all suspended structures, is almost four meters. It is assembled from 32 small chandeliers and 2,500 crystal pendants, is assembled by four people and takes almost a full working day. The total weight of the chandelier is 620 kg. The total power consumption is 8 kW. It takes 7 days to wire all 200 lamps.
